World Cup 98
It's till fresh in my memory and the following matches are the most unforgettable for me:
a) England vs. Argentina (group stage, World Cup 98 - on 30th June, 98)
This is one of the few matches which I watched overnight (it kicked off at around 2:30 a.m.), and which was very exciting. Each team scored a goal in turn. A penalty goal by Argentine, then by England; a brilliant goal from Michael Owen, followed by a direct free kick by Argentine. My heart beat very fast when I watched the game. The result was - I guess those England supporters would never forget it - 2-2 and England couldn't go further by losing in the penalty shoot-out... And I couldn't sleep (of course, as I had to go to work the next morning)...
